Alternative Spring Break

Alternative Spring Break allows students the opportunity to participate in community service during spring break. In spring 2007, students and colleagues spread out across the country to help those in need: hurricane rebuilding efforts in Biloxi/Waveland, Mississippi and New Orleans, Louisiana; home repair for the elderly or handicapped in Mt. Pleasant South Carolina; and tutoring immigrants in Burnsville, North Carolina.

Peace And Justice Residence Floor

The Peace and Justice Residence Floor is an intentional community of students committed to volunteer service, community living and shared spiritual development; it is open to those of all faith-backgrounds.

International Service Experience

In May 2007, students traveled to San Salvador and Suchitoto, El Salvador for the week-long service experiences. For more information, visit the University Ministry website.
